About Pyongyang

North Korea's hermit capital rises in monuments of socialist grandeur—massive edifices celebrating the Kim dynasty beneath choreographed perfection that feels surreal to outsiders. Entire districts sit eerily empty while propaganda fills loudspeakers and monuments dominate plazas in a landscape more like theme park than functioning city. Visitors glimpse a carefully constructed reality behind the curtain.
